Central Asia, Pakistan, India, and Afghanistan, Gandharan Empire, ca. 1st century CE. A sensitive, peaceful stucco head of Buddha with almond-shaped eyes and heavy lids, a naturalistic nose, and a mouth with full lips and dimpled corners. The face is underneath a thick, heart-shaped hairline, while a textured surface above creates realistic hair with a bun-shaped ushnisha. The Gandharan Empire made itself wealthy in part by controlling lucrative trade along the mountain passes between China in the East and the Near East and Mediterranean in the West; a great deal of this wealth went into local patronage of artisans and art. In the first century CE, Buddhism became fashionable amongst Gandharan elites, and the art produced at this time depicting the Buddha includes some of the most striking Buddhist images from the past.
